Quite a lot of colleges have changed names, actually.
UH used to be Houston Junior College.
Auburn was formally called Alabama Polytechnic Institute (among other names) before becoming Auburn University in the 60s.
UNT used to be North Texas State. Likewise, Memphis used to be Memphis State.
New Mexico State, Oklahoma State, Oregon State, and Colorado State, and probably others used to all be A&M instead of State. The A&M we know today is basically the only one that didnât, although a couple of other schools like Alabama A&M took the name later.
